PROBLEM TO BE SOLVED: To provide carbon black for use in compounding a tire tread rubber, which prevents the reduction of workability due to viscosity increase in a rubber composition comprising carbon black and also improves controllability and stability on a dry road surface. SOLUTION: The carbon black for compounding into a tire tread rubber has basic characteristics characterized by a nitrogen adsorption specific surface area (N<SB>2</SB>SA) of larger than 130 m<SP>2</SP>/g but smaller than 210 m<SP>2</SP>/g and DBP oil absorption (DBPA) of 100-180 cm<SP>3</SP>/100 g. Here, (A) among aggregate properties measured by a centrifugal sedimentation analysis, the mode value (Dst) in a distribution curve of a stokes diameter is 35-65 nm, and (B) the variance component (γd) of a surface free energy satisfies the formula (1).
